SPExternalApplicationRequestResult.ClientHash - Propriété
En cas d'implémentation dans une classe dérivée, obtient une valeur qui est utilisée par le redirecteur de la demande de l'application externe afin qu'il peut vérifier que les résultats qu'il obtient à partir de l'application Web Microsoft SharePoint Foundation n'ont pas été falsifiés.
Espace de noms : Microsoft.SharePoint
Assembly : Microsoft.SharePoint (dans Microsoft.SharePoint.dll)
Syntaxe
'Déclaration
Public MustOverride ReadOnly Property ClientHash As Byte()
Get
'Utilisation
Dim instance As SPExternalApplicationRequestResult
Dim value As Byte()
value = instance.ClientHash
public abstract byte[] ClientHash { get; }
Valeur de propriété
Type : []
Un hachage à partir de la RequestTokenPrefix et un sel.
Remarques
Remarques destinées aux responsables de l’implémentation
Lors de l'implémentation dans une classe dérivée, envisagez d'utiliser la conception suivante : ajouter un champ de stockage privé à la classe et que l'accesseur get de retour de ClientHash la valeur d'un champ de stockage. Le constructeur de la classe dérivée doit utiliser la valeur de RequestTokenPrefix et un algorithme (et SEL) connus pour l'application externe pour créer la valeur de hachage et l'affecter à un champ de stockage.
Voir aussi
Référence
SPExternalApplicationRequestResult classe
SPExternalApplicationRequestResult - Membres
Microsoft.SharePoint - Espace de noms
Autres ressources
How to: Create an HTTP Request Forwarder for External Applications